Proceeding pursuant to CPLR article 78 (transferred to the Appellate Division of the Supreme Court in the Fourth Judicial Department by order of the Supreme Court, Wyoming County [Mark H. Dadd, A.J.], entered June 2, 2006) to review a determination of respondent. The determination found after a tier II hearing that petitioner had violated various inmate rules.

Before: Present — Kehoe, J.P., Martoche, Smith and Pine, JJ.


It is hereby ordered that the determination be and the same hereby is unanimously confirmed without costs and the petition is dismissed.
